我找到了一个我需要阅读的关于这个的教程。我现在的问题是我的应用程序是否应该为 icloud 提供登录屏幕?如果不是,我的应用程序将如何提供对特定 icloud 用户的访问权限?
问问题
289 次
1 回答
1
您没有为 iCloud 提供登录屏幕。当用户配置新设备或使用 Settings.app 配置(或删除)iCloud 帐户时,iOS 会处理这一点。您无权访问用户的 iCloud 登录信息。该设备只有一个 iCloud 帐户,它要么存在,要么不存在。
确定您的应用程序是否可以使用 iCloud 的标准方法是调用[[NSFileManager defaultManager] ubiquityIdentityToken]
并查看结果是否为nil
. 如果不是,nil
则 iCloud 可用。如果这种情况发生变化,您还应该倾听NSUbiquityIdentityDidChangeNotification
。
于 2013-04-10T17:28:56.917 回答